In recent Braves news, the Atlanta Braves have signed veteran infielder Whit Merrifield to a major league contract. This move is noteworthy, but it comes with a nuanced background.

A few years ago, this signing would have been a major headline for the Braves. Merrifield, who was an All-Star just last year and known for his exceptional hitting and base-stealing abilities, was a standout performer during his tenure with the Kansas City Royals from 2016 to 2022. His track record of being one of the top hitters in baseball made him a highly sought-after player.

However, Merrifield’s performance in 2024 has been far from stellar. At 35 years old, he has struggled significantly this season. His batting stats with the Philadelphia Phillies were disappointing, as he posted a .199/.277/.295 line over 53 games. This lackluster performance led the Phillies to release him, prompting them to seek alternatives for their infield positions.

Despite his recent struggles, there is a possibility that Merrifield could revitalize his career with the Braves. The team has seen similar players regain their form after joining Atlanta, as evidenced by past successes with players like Jorge Soler and Eddie Rosario.

Nonetheless, Merrifield is not the same player he once was. His current form suggests that the Braves are more likely using this signing as a strategic move rather than a high-impact addition.

One potential reason for this signing could be to provide depth and experience in case current player Vaughn Grissom or another infielder fails to meet expectations in the major leagues.

Merrifield’s extensive experience could be valuable in a utility role, offering the Braves a reliable option if injuries occur or if other players struggle.

While the excitement around Merrifield’s signing isn’t as high as it might have been in his prime, having a seasoned utility player like him available could still be advantageous for the team.

In conclusion, while the signing of Whit Merrifield might not be as impactful as it would have been a few years ago, it represents a strategic decision by the Braves to bolster their roster with experienced depth.

Merrifield’s recent performance has not lived up to his past accolades, but his experience and versatility provide a safety net for the Braves as they navigate the remainder of the season.
